top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                : 掌握TPWallet:如何轻松申请和创建DApp

                • 2024-11-22 23:36:43
                --- ### 什么是TPWallet?

                TPWallet是一个多链钱包,致力于为用户提供安全、便捷的数字资产管理功能。它支持多种主流区块链,包括但不限于以太坊、波场、EOS等。此外,TPWallet还为用户提供了去中心化应用(DApp)的接口,使得用户可以轻松地访问和参与区块链项目,进行各种去中心化交易和资产管理。

                ### TPWallet的优势

                TPWallet除了一般数字钱包的功能外,最大的特点就是其高效能的DApp生态系统。用户不仅可以在TPWallet内存储和管理他们的数字资产,还可以直接使用DApp进行资产交换、借贷、投资等多种功能。TPWallet的用户界面友好,易于上手,适合区块链新手和有经验的用户。

                ### 如何申请DApp?

                在TPWallet上申请DApp的过程相对简单,但也需要了解一些基础的开发知识或者找专业人士进行合作。以下是申请DApp的基本步骤:

                #### 1. 创建TPWallet账户

                首先,你需要下载TPWallet并创建一个账户。下载的过程相对简单,用户只需在应用商店中搜索TPWallet,下载安装。同时在注册过程中,需要注意保存助记词和私钥,以防账户被盗或丢失。

                #### 2. 了解DApp的需求

                在开发DApp之前,需要首先定义你的DApp的目标和功能。例如,你的DApp是用于金融交易、游戏,还是社区交流?明确了需求后,你才能开始寻找合适的技术解决方案。

                #### 3. 选择合适的区块链平台

                根据你的DApp的功能需求,选择适合的区块链平台是至关重要的。TPWallet支持多个区块链,因此你需要根据性能、费用、用户基础等各种因素进行选择。如果你的DApp需要大量的数据和复杂的智能合约,选择以太坊可能更合适;如果你的DApp注重速度和费用,那么波场可能是更好的选择。

                #### 4. 开发和测试DApp

                接下来,你需要开始DApp的开发。你可以选择自己编写合约代码,或使用现成的开发工具。确保在开发过程中频繁测试,避免在最终发布时出现重大错误。

                #### 5. 上线DApp

                完成DApp开发后,可以将其上线。确保DApp能够在TPWallet内正常运行,并提供给用户良好的体验。如果开发过程中遇到不明问题,可以寻求相关技术社区的帮助。

                ### 可能相关的问题 ####

                1. DApp的定义是什么?

                DApp,或去中心化应用,是基于区块链技术构建的应用程序。与传统应用相比,DApp没有中央控制点,用户的交互和交易都是通过区块链网络自动执行的。DApp的最大优势在于其透明性、去中心化和不可篡改性。用户可以独立于第三方服务,通过智能合约直接与应用进行交互,同时确保自己的数据和资产的安全。

                DApp广泛应用于金融、游戏、社交、数据存储等多个领域。例如,去中心化金融(DeFi)平台如Uniswap,允许用户在没有中介的情况下进行资产交换,而游戏DApp如CryptoKitties,则利用区块链技术实现了用户对虚拟资产的真正拥有权。

                对于开发者来说,DApp的开发虽然复杂,但却伴随着巨大的市场潜力。随着区块链技术的不断成熟,越来越多的用户和投资者认识到DApp的优势,这也使得其开发和使用变得愈发活跃。

                ####

                2. 为什么要在TPWallet上申请DApp?

                TPWallet作为一个多链钱包,提供了一个非常友好且全球化的用户界面,使得用户能够轻松访问和使用多种DApp。选择在TPWallet上申请DApp的理由如下:

                首先,TPWallet的多链支持意味着你可以同样在一个平台上,对众多区块链进行管理,降低了开发和用户的学习成本。

                其次,TPWallet内置的安全功能为DApp用户提供了额外的保护,事务通过TPWallet进行时,用户的资产和数据更不易被攻击者获取。

                再者,TPWallet的生态系统中已经有众多活跃的用户,在这里推出DApp更容易获得较高的初期曝光和用户参与度,有助于DApp的成功。

                最后,TPWallet对开发者的支持也比较完善,尤其是在技术文档和社区支持上,为DApp的开发提供了便利。

                ####

                3. DApp的安全性如何保障?

                DApp的安全性是一个至关重要的问题,因为它直接影响到用户的资产安全以及DApp本身的可信度。以下是一些保障DApp安全性的措施:

                首先,智能合约的安全性是关键。开发者在发布智能合约之前,应对其进行多次测试和审计,确保合约代码没有漏洞。同时,采用更为成熟的标准合约库如OpenZeppelin,可以降低出现漏洞的风险。

                其次,用户在使用DApp前应保持高度警惕,确保使用的是官方渠道提供的DApp链接。对于任何要求提供私钥或者助记词的操作,都应保持高度警惕,防止被恶意攻击者获取信息。

                此外,DApp开发者还可以通过提高用户主动性教育,让他们了解如何保障个人信息和资产的安全。例如,定期发送安全使用指南,或在DApp内设立提示,以增强用户的安全意识。

                最后,定期的技术更新至关重要。随着技术的发展和攻击手法的日趋复杂,DApp开发者需要不断更新自己产品的安全性能,以防止潜在的安全隐患。

                ####

                4. 如何提升DApp的用户体验?

                用户体验是DApp能否成功的关键之一。一个好的DApp不仅要功能丰富,还需要操作简单、反馈及时。以下是几种提升DApp用户体验的策略:

                首先,界面设计应该友好和直观。用户在使用DApp的过程中,不应感到迷惑或遇到不必要的复杂步骤。界面设计应尽量遵循人类的视觉习惯,使操作流程更加流畅。

                其次,提供清晰的用户指导。在用户首次使用DApp时,针对初学者,提供简洁易懂的指导,确保用户能够理解每一个功能的用途和如何操作。

                第三,应用的响应时间。在去中心化网络中,速度可能受到多种因素的影响。开发者可以通过合约和节点选择来尽量减少用户等待时间,从而提升用户体验。

                最后,及时回应用户反馈也是提升用户体验的重要环节。当用户在使用DApp时遇到问题,及时并有效的支持可以提高用户的满意度和粘性。定期开展用户调查,了解用户的需求和建议,对现有产品进行迭代和改进,也是促进DApp持久发展的良好策略。

                --- 以上是关于TPWallet申请DApp的详尽介绍,以及与此相关的一些问题和解答。希望这些内容能够帮助你更好地理解TPWallet及其DApp申请流程。
                • Tags

                • 关键词:TPWallet,DApp,区块链